Vagueness in the Exact Sciences: Impacts in Mathematics, Physics, Chemistry, Biology, Medicine, Engineering and Computing
Apostolos Syropoulos (editor), Basil K. Papadopoulos (editor)The book starts with the assumption that vagueness is a fundamental property of this world. From a philosophical account of vagueness via the presentation of alternative mathematics of vagueness, the subsequent chapters explore how vagueness manifests itself in the various exact sciences: physics, chemistry, biology, medicine, computer science, and engineering.
- First book to describe how vagueness appears in and impacts the different exact sciences.
